Class Context.Builder
- java.lang.Object
-
- com.wrapper.spotify.model_objects.AbstractModelObject.Builder
-
- com.wrapper.spotify.model_objects.specification.Context.Builder
-
- All Implemented Interfaces:
IModelObject.Builder
- Enclosing class:
- Context
public static final class Context.Builder extends AbstractModelObject.Builder
Builder class for buildingContextinstances.
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Contextbuild()Build a model object with the information set in the builder object.Context.BuildersetExternalUrls(ExternalUrl externalUrls)The external URLs setter.Context.BuildersetHref(String href)The context href setter.Context.BuildersetType(ModelObjectType type)The model object type setter.Context.BuildersetUri(String uri)The Spotify URI setter.
-
-
-
Method Detail
-
setType
public Context.Builder setType(ModelObjectType type)
The model object type setter.- Parameters:
type- TheModelObjectType.- Returns:
- A
Context.Builder.
-
setHref
public Context.Builder setHref(String href)
The context href setter.- Parameters:
href- A link to the Spotify Web API endpoint providing full details of the track.- Returns:
- A
Context.Builder.
-
setExternalUrls
public Context.Builder setExternalUrls(ExternalUrl externalUrls)
The external URLs setter.- Parameters:
externalUrls- External URLs for this context.- Returns:
- A
Context.Builder.
-
setUri
public Context.Builder setUri(String uri)
The Spotify URI setter.- Parameters:
uri- Spotify URI for this context.- Returns:
- A
Context.Builder.
-
build
public Context build()
Description copied from interface:IModelObject.BuilderBuild a model object with the information set in the builder object.
The type of the model object and its methods depend on its corresponding implementation.- Returns:
- A model object.
-
-